Custom playing card deck printed by USPCC on Bicycle playing card stock with an Air Cushion (linen).

The Moirai , also known as the Fates, are white-robed incarnations of destiny. Three sisters who control the mother thread of life of every mortal from birth to death. They direct fate – ensuring the fate assigned to every being by eternal laws takes its course without obstruction.

The tuck case cover depicts the two-headed eagle - symbolic for the powerful empires that shape the world - but still have no control over the fates. The back of the tuck case shows the art that is also the card back - a twisting mass of vines - alive and dead. The case is printed in black and white with a spot varnish. The die-cut seal sticker has the initials of the three sisters - Nona, Morta, & Decima.

The playing cards common back - an illustration of intertwined vines, alive and dead. Each royalty card is a unique illustration showing the control Moirai have over their lives and ultimate death. The Ace of spades is decorated with the double-headed eagle. Every number card includes custom designed suites and pips.
